一直使用的是xcode7进行开发,现在在未删除xcode7的情况下直接使用xcode8开发,主要还是为了继续兼容iOS7的系统等,特记录下出现的一些小问题:
1.在使用了xcode8进行真机测试之后,再次打开xcode7运行iphone 4s时会报以下的错误:
Your build settings specify a provisioning profile with the UUID “some_number”, however, no such provisioning profile was found.
可以理解为:找不到相应的provisioning profile文件
操作的过程:
资源库 ->MobileDevice->Provisioning Profiles
将该文件夹中所有的文件删除,为xcode 7 加入最新的provisioning profile文件
当然在添加之前,可以在xcode 的preference中检查一下accounts账号的 view Details.删掉已有的证书。
2.在xcode8中使用cocopods更新第三方库时,出现了这个问题:
这个问题也是由于切换xcode,导致目前使用的xcode目录下找不到cocopods,所以需要手动的移动之前cocopods的位置:
再次使用的时候才不会报错